Chlorine in PDB 4pq8: Crystal Structure of Engineered Protein, Northeast Structural Genomics Consortium Target OR465

Protein crystallography data

The structure of Crystal Structure of Engineered Protein, Northeast Structural Genomics Consortium Target OR465, PDB code: 4pq8 was solved by S.Vorobiev, F.Parmeggiani, J.Seetharaman, H.Janjua, R.Xiao, M.Maglaqui, K.Park, J.K.Everett, T.B.Acton, D.Baker, G.T.Montelione, L.Tong, J.Hunt, Northeast Structural Genomics Consortium (Nesg), with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 41.97 / 1.83
Space group P 43
Cell size a, b, c (Å), α, β, γ (°) 72.914, 72.914, 51.326, 90.00, 90.00, 90.00
R / Rfree (%) 15.4 / 17.6
